Chapel carol fans queue for seats | |

A full congregation of more than 750 attended a carol service at a famous university chapel after many queued from early morning to secure a seat. | |
The Christmas Eve Festival of Nine Lessons and Carols in the chapel at King's College, Cambridge, is famous throughout much of the world. | The Christmas Eve Festival of Nine Lessons and Carols in the chapel at King's College, Cambridge, is famous throughout much of the world. |
The BBC broadcasts the annual festival, first staged in 1910, worldwide. | The BBC broadcasts the annual festival, first staged in 1910, worldwide. |
Dozens of people stood in freezing weather outside the gate of King's up to nine hours before the service began. | |
"Normally, anyone joining the queue before 0900 GMT will get in," said a college spokesman. | "Normally, anyone joining the queue before 0900 GMT will get in," said a college spokesman. |
"But it is not guaranteed as porters will monitor the number of people joining the queue. | "But it is not guaranteed as porters will monitor the number of people joining the queue. |
"Once there are as many people in the queue as there are seats available, members of the public will be advised that it is unlikely that they will be able to attend the service." | "Once there are as many people in the queue as there are seats available, members of the public will be advised that it is unlikely that they will be able to attend the service." |
College officials started admitting members of the public at 1300 GMT. | |
Carols vary from year to year but the opener is always Once in Royal David's City. |
